SOUTH SEA ISLANDS.

(Received September 21, 9.33 p.m.) SYDNEY, Wednesday. News from the New Hebrides states that native members of a boat’s crew from the trading vessel Chevalier were murdered at Malekula. Captain Prosper and one of the crew of the vessel La Perle were massacred at Hogg Island. A French trader named Le Guy was killed by natives at West Malekula.
